Cedar Tree Trimming in San Jose, CA
Cedar tree trimming services involve carefully removing dead, damaged, or overgrown branches to promote the health and appearance of cedar trees on residential properties. This process can include shaping the tree to maintain a desired size or form, reducing the risk of falling branches, and preventing interference with power lines or structures. Property owners often request cedar trimming to enhance curb appeal, improve safety, and ensure the longevity of their trees, especially in areas where cedar trees are a prominent landscape feature.
Before requesting cedar tree trimming, homeowners should consider the current condition of their trees, including any signs of disease or decay, and determine their desired outcome for the tree’s size and shape. It is also helpful to understand the best timing for trimming to avoid stress or damage to the tree, typically during dormancy or early spring. Clear communication about the scope of the project and any specific concerns can help ensure the trimming aligns with property maintenance goals.

Common Cedar Tree Trimming Jobs
Cedar Tree Trimming Services - Proper trimming helps maintain tree health and structure.
Cedar Tree Shaping - Shaping enhances the appearance of cedar trees and prevents overgrowth.
Cedar Tree Thinning - Thinning reduces density to improve airflow and reduce wind damage.
Height and Crown Reduction - Reducing height and crown size minimizes risk and keeps trees proportionate.
Deadwood Removal - Removing dead or diseased branches promotes overall tree vitality.
Storm Damage Cleanup - Trimming after storms helps prevent further damage and removes hazards.
Cedar Tree Trimming Questions
Why is tree trimming important for cedar trees? Proper trimming helps maintain healthy growth, removes dead or diseased branches, and improves the overall appearance of cedar trees.
When is the best time to trim cedar trees? The ideal time to trim cedar trees is during their dormant season, typically in late winter or early spring, to minimize stress and promote healthy growth.
What types of cedar trimming services are commonly requested? Property owners often request crown thinning, shaping, and removal of damaged branches to enhance safety and aesthetics.
Are there any considerations before trimming cedar trees? It's important to avoid over-pruning and to ensure cuts are made properly to prevent damage and promote healthy regrowth.
